Be Honest with God

“Blessed is the one whose sin the Lord does not count against them and in whose spirit is no deceit.” — Psalm 32:2

Inspiration

God doesn’t ask you to be perfect — He asks you to be honest. He invites you to bring your real thoughts, real struggles, and real failures into His presence. When you confess openly, you make room for His forgiveness and healing. Honesty with God leads to freedom, peace, and a deeper relationship with Him.

Reflection

What have you been holding back from God that He wants you to release?

Prayer

Father, help me come before You with honesty and humility. Remove anything hidden in my heart and replace it with Your peace and truth. Amen.
